Transaction 109d00102f3e35f81c5307dd1312a3c50d45514aa1b9da78371ace92e2874bf7
1 Input
1 Output
-
109d00102f3e35f81c5307dd1312a3c50d45514aa1b9da78371ace92e2874bf7:0
- value
- 1979409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 899492fb2332c1bc8b52ae9db1ca67150d7d8122 OP_EQUAL
- address
- 3EEUUwJXYo4SBSkhKS9mWqaAh6xoAyAfm3